O Google Mobile Vision foi descontinuado, e pedimos aos desenvolvedores que migrem para o Kit de ML SDK, que é o substituto dele. A migração para o novo SDK garante o melhor desempenho, estabilidade e os recursos mais recentes. Além disso, o Kit de ML oferece outras APIs com tecnologia de ML, não apenas para Visão, mas também para casos de uso de linguagem natural.
Se você estiver usando as APIs de leitura de código de barras, reconhecimento de texto ou detecção facial do Mobile Vision no seu app, migre para o novo SDK do Kit de ML seguindo o guia de migração do Kit de ML para Android e o guia de migração do Kit de ML para iOS.
Perguntas frequentes
Como saber se meu app está usando o Mobile Vision?
No Android, verifique se o arquivo Gradle do módulo (nível do app), geralmente
app/build.gradle, contém esta dependência:
com.google.android.gms:play-services-vision:x.x.x
No iOS, verifique se o podfile contém uma destas dependências:
pod 'GoogleMobileVision/FaceDetector', '8.0.0'pod 'GoogleMobileVision/BarcodeDetector', '8.0.0'pod 'GoogleMobileVision/TextDetector', '8.0.0'
Quais são os benefícios de migrar para o SDK do Kit de ML?
Como as APIs oferecidas pelo SDK Mobile Vision estão descontinuadas, elas não vão mais receber atualizações. A migração para o Kit de ML garante que seu aplicativo se beneficie das correções de bugs e melhorias mais recentes nas APIs, incluindo modelos de ML atualizados e aceleração de hardware.
Além disso, as APIs do Kit de ML oferecem outros benefícios:
- Novas variantes agrupadas das APIs no Android que permitem vincular estaticamente o Kit de ML ao seu aplicativo.
Melhorias específicas da API, por exemplo:
- A API Barcode Scanning agora oferece suporte a saída bruta
- A API Face Detection agora fornece o ângulo de Euler X
O suporte ao ciclo de vida do Android Jetpack foi adicionado a todas as APIs. Agora você pode usar
addObserverpara gerenciar automaticamente a inicialização e o encerramento das APIs do Kit de ML à medida que o app passa por rotação de tela ou fechamento pelo usuário / sistema. Isso facilita a integração com o CameraX.
Confira a lista completa das mudanças mais recentes nas notas da versão do SDK do Kit de ML.
As APIs do Kit de ML oferecem a mesma funcionalidade das APIs Mobile Vision?
As APIs Barcode Scanning, Text Recognition e Face Detection oferecem a mesma funcionalidade e os mesmos recursos que as equivalentes do Mobile Vision.
Uma exceção é que multidectores, multiprocessadores e processadores de foco no Mobile Vision não são mais compatíveis com o Kit de ML. A mesma funcionalidade pode ser implementada com relativa facilidade pelo desenvolvedor, se desejado.
Receber ajuda
Se tiver problemas, confira nossa página da Comunidade, onde descrevemos os canais disponíveis para entrar em contato conosco.